#6505fd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6505fd is composed of 39.6% red, 2%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.1% cyan, 98%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 263.2 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 50.6%. #6505fd color hex could be obtained by blending #ca0aff with #0000fb. Closest websafe color is: #6600ff.

#6505fd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6505fd has RGB values of R:101, G:5,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 6620669.

Shades and Tints of #6505fd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010003 is the darkest color, while #f5efff is the lightest one.
